Plextor PX-708A dual DVD±RW recorder - Page 12

DVD Recording Tests

- Writing Performance

Plextor PX-708A supports DVD-R/RW and DVD+R/RW writing. The maximum supported speed for the DVD+R is 8x (6x~8x Z-CLV), 4x CLV for DVD-R, 4x CLV for DVD+RW and 2x CLV for DVD-RW media.

Currently no 8x certified DVD+R media are available in the market. Plextor suggest the usage of some existing 4x DVD+R media for burning at 8x speed. In the table below are illustrated all the suggested DVD media for recording:

Recommended Media
Recording Speeds
Disc Manufacturer
DVD+R (4.7 GB)
8X, 4X, 2.4X
Verbatim/Mitsubishi Chemical, Taiyo Yuden, Ricoh
DVD+RW
4X, 2.4X
Verbatim/Mitsubishi Chemical, Ricoh
DVD-R
1X-4X
Verbatim/Mitsubishi Chemical, Taiyo Yuden, Maxell, TDK
DVD-RW
1X-2X
Verbatim/Mitsubishi Chemical, TDK, Victor (JVC)

We used a 4x DVD+R disc by Ricoh, in order to check the 8x writing strategy of the drive. The software we used is Nero CDSpeed, and its "create disc" function.

Plextor PX-708A started writing at 6.03x, and kept this speed until the 0.7 GB address of the disc, to accelerate to 8x. Unfortunately the drive dropped the writing speed again before finishing writing, and finished the task at 4.03x.

We repeated the test with Verbatim 4x DVD+R media, but again, the writing process started at 6x and soon it was reduced to 4x, without reaching the maximum 8x in any part of the test.

- Burning Tests

We burned 4315MB of data on various DVD±R, DVD±RW media. We used the maximum allowed writing speed for each disc, with the PoweREC feature enabled. The best recording times are illustrated in the following table. For comparison, we also include the writing times of Optorite DD0203 and Pioneer DVR-A06:

DVD Recording Tests (max speed)
Drives
DVD-R
DVD-RW
DVD+R
DVD+RW
Plextor PX-708A
14:36 (4X)
28:35 (2X)
7:53 (8X)
14:06 (4X)
Optorite DD0203
14:48 (4X)
29:22 (2X)
14:27 (4X)
23:25 (2.4X)
Pioneer DVR-A06
15:48 (4X)
29:04 (2X)
14:54 (4X)
21:46 (2.4X)

Verbatim 4x DVD+R media was burned at 8x and gave the best writing time (7:53 min). The Plextor 4x DVD+R disc was also recorded at 8x but the total burning time was higher (10:58 min), revealing that the drive dropped the writing speed at 4x by the end of the process.

Plextor PX-708A finished the same writing task with Ricoh 4x DVD+RW discs in 14:06 min, a very fast performance for 4x DVD+RW recording.

- DVD+RW Packet Writing

Plextor PX-708A supports packet writing with DVD+RW and DVD-RW media. To test the performance in the DVD+RW format, we formatted some Ricoh 4x DVD+RW discs and started the drag'n drop process, using an 1GB file. With the background formatting in full progress, we wrote down the reading / writing performance.

For the DVD-RW format we used a 2x DVD-RW by Pioneer. The performance of the drive is illustrated in the table below:

2x DVD-RW
4X DVD+RW
Read
1.32X
1.37X
Write
0.9X
1.26X

Although the media we used support the higher available writing speeds for each format, under packet writing the performance is lower than in the case of normal writing. In case of DVD+RW, this can be explained by the fact that the background formatting process was running in parallel with our tests.

- DVD+MRW Tests

We used MRW Validation Suite 2.1 by Philips to test the compliance of the Plextor PX-708A with the Mount Rainier DVD+MRW. For the test we used 4x DVD+RW media by Ricoh. The test was terminated immediately after starting prompting us to insert a blank DVD+RW disc.

In addition, we did not manage to format the DVD+RW disc through the latest version of InCD by Ahead. We initially thought that the problem is located to the software by Ahead. According to latest information, the PX-708A is not DVD+MRW compliant, at least with the specific firmware installed.
